![SSH를 통해 전체 드라이브 dd 백업을 빠르게 수행하는 방법은 무엇입니까?](https://linux55.com/image/216003/SSH%EB%A5%BC%20%ED%86%B5%ED%95%B4%20%EC%A0%84%EC%B2%B4%20%EB%93%9C%EB%9D%BC%EC%9D%B4%EB%B8%8C%20dd%20%EB%B0%B1%EC%97%85%EC%9D%84%20%EB%B9%A0%EB%A5%B4%EA%B2%8C%20%EC%88%98%ED%96%89%ED%95%98%EB%8A%94%20%EB%B0%A9%EB%B2%95%EC%9D%80%20%EB%AC%B4%EC%97%87%EC%9E%85%EB%8B%88%EA%B9%8C%3F.png)
dd를 사용하여 원격으로 호스팅하는 컴퓨터를 정기적으로 백업하려고 합니다. 이것은 과거에 작은 드라이브가 있는 시스템에서 작동했던 방법입니다. 하지만 내 새 컴퓨터에는 75GiB luks 암호화 드라이브가 있고 스크립트에 따르면 전송 속도는 약 300KiB/s입니다. 어느 시점에서든 연결이 끊어지지 않는다는 가정하에 이 작업을 완료하는 데 약 3일 정도 걸릴 것으로 예상됩니다. 어떻게 속도를 높일 수 있나요?
ssh [email protected] dd if="/dev/vda" conv=sync,noerror | gzip -5 - | pv | dd of=whole-drive-bkp-$(date "+%Y%m%d%H%M").dd.gz
편집: 10megs()의 블록 크기 매개변수를 전달하면 bs=10M
속도가 평균 거의 1MiB/s로 증가합니다.